Twenty years before the “Stan” movie or the Super Bowl Halftime Show, Eminem was at a crossroads. He was the most controversial man in music, fighting lawsuits from his mother, assault charges, and intense criticism from the Bush administration. Instead of backing down, he went into his basement studio in Detroit and created .

The album debuted with over 1.3 million copies sold in its first week—a record for a solo artist at the time. It has since been certified 12x Platinum (Diamond). But the numbers don’t tell the full story.

Unlike his previous alter-egos, The Eminem Show finds Marshall Mathers pulling back the curtain. The title is literal: He views his life as a circus, and he is the ringmaster.

One of the most famous workout anthems in history. Nate Dogg’s soulful hook contrasts with Em’s aggressive, rapid-fire verses about never giving up. It is famously the only Eminem song without a chorus that became a stadium staple.

A masterpiece of sampling. Using Aerosmith’s "Dream On," Eminem defends rap music against parents and politicians who blame it for violence. "That's why we sing for these kids who don't have a thing / Except for a dream and a f * ing rap magazine."
